The proton structure function $F_2^p(x,Q^2)$ is described in the framework of the off-shell extention of the Regge-eikonal approach which automatically takes into account off-shell unitarity. We achieved a good quality of description for $x<10^{-2}$ and we argue that the data on $F_2^p(x,Q^2)$ measured at HERA can be fairly described with classical universal Regge trajectories. No extra, ``hard'' trajectories of high intercept are needed for that. The $x-, Q^2-$ slopes and the effective intercept are discussed as functions of $Q^2$ and $x$.
